The Importance of Licensing and Regulation
When choosing an online casino, one of the most critical factors to consider is its licensing and regulation. Reputable casinos are licensed by respected auth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ority or the UK Gambling Commission. These licenses ensure that the casino operates according to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ling. Licensing also provides a mechanism for dispute resolution, offering players a recourse in case of any issues.
Regulation helps protect players from fraudulent activities and ensures that games are independently tested for randomness and fairness. Independent testing agencies, like eCOGRA, evaluate casino games to verify that they are generating random outcomes and that the payout percentages align with the advertised rates. These measures provide players with peace of mind, knowing that they are participating in a safe and trustworthy gaming environment.
|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) | Issues licenses to online casinos, regulates gaming operations, and ensures player protection. |
| U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) | Regulates all forms of gambling in the United Kingdom, including online casinos, and enforces strict standards of fairness and responsible gambling. |
| Gibraltar Regulatory Authority (GRA) | Provides licensing and regulatory framework for gambling operators based in Gibraltar. |
| Curacao eGaming | Offers licenses to online casinos, often with less rigorous requirements compared to other authorities. Players should exercise caution when choosing casinos licensed in Curacao. |
Selecting a casino with robust licensing and established regulatory oversight is vital for a secure and beneficial gaming experience. The presence of these authorities contributes significantly to a player's sense of security and the integrity of the gaming environment.
Enhancing Your Experience with Responsible Gaming
While online casinos offer a thrilling form of entertainment, it’s essential to approach them with a responsible mindset. Problem gambling can have devastating consequences, affecting individuals financially, emotionally, and socially. Responsible gaming involves setting limits, managing your bankroll effectively, and recognizing the signs of potential addiction. Understanding your own gambling habits and seeking help if needed are crucial steps in maintaining a healthy relationship with online casinos.
A key aspect of responsible gaming is setting a budget and sticking to it. Determine how much money you’re willing to spend on gambling and avoid exceeding that amount. It’s also important to avoid chasing losses, as this can lead to a downward spiral of increasing bets and mounting debts. Treat gambling as a form of entertainment, not a way to make money, and be prepared to walk away when you’ve reached your limit.
Tools and Resources for Responsible Gaming
Many online casinos offer tools and resources to help players manage their gambling behavior. These include deposit limits, loss limits, time limits, and self-exclusion options. Deposit limits allow you to restrict the amount of money you can deposit into your account over a specific period. Loss limits cap the amount you can lose, while time limits restrict the amount of time you can spend playing. Self-exclusion allows you to temporarily or permanently ban yourself from the casino.
Numerous organizations provide support and assistance to individuals struggling with problem gambling. The National Council on Problem Gambling (NCPG) and GamCare are two prominent resources that offer confidential counseling, support groups, and educational materials. These organizations can help players understand their gambling issues and develop strategies for managing their behavior. It is essential to remember that seeking help is a sign of strength, not weakness.
- Set Deposit Limits: Control the amount of money you add to your account.
- Use Time Limits: Restrict the duration of your gaming sessions.
- Take Regular Breaks: Step away from the games to clear your head.
- Never Gamble When Distressed: Avoid gambling when feeling stressed, upset, or under the influence of alcohol or drugs.
- Seek Help If Needed: Reach out to support organizations if you suspect you have a gambling problem.
Employing these tools and having awareness of available support systems are vital components of a balanced and responsible gaming lifestyle. Prioritizing well-being alongside entertainment is paramount.
